您的位置:首页 > Web前端 > JQuery

javaScript及jquery的代码跟踪及调试

2017-06-02 16:23 141 查看
一。js 源代码的锁定跟踪

        第一类  :可以通过google chrome,选择对应的元素---检查    ,可在整个document   element (文档对象)明确知道调用的函数 ,只需浏览器console命令窗口直接输入函数名 --回车,点击结果定位函数的位置。第二类:.封装好的标签,在文档中无法知道激发该事件调用的函数。使用以下函数锁定该对象

        function lookEvents (elem) {

    return $._data ? $._data( elem, "events" ) : $.data( elem, "events", undefined, true );
}
var event = lookEvents($("#fileName2ctlBtn")[0]); // 获取绑定的事件
        event.click[0].handler

      function 

二。 1.  js的基础的调试手段。alert("string");  console.log("hello");debugger();

         2.id为“fileName2ctlBtn"的元素的所有属性及事件的查看   console.dir(document.getElementById("fileName2ctlBtn")) 

或者为 $("#fileName2ctlBtn");

dir($_); //“$_“ 表示上一个对象

3.查看json数据对象

var obj={username:"mary",age:15};

keys(obj);

values(obj);

4.通过chrome,查看发送的请求(Network),观察提交的参数,及相应的返回结果,对ajax异步提交非常好用
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  javascript